The graph of a system of equations will intersect at exactly 1 point?

Respuesta :

madysenm madysenm
  • 03-12-2020

Answer:

A system of equations can intersect at no points; this is when the lines are parallel, which means they have the same slope and different y-intercept. A system of equations can intersect at one point; this is when the lines have different slopes.
